2026 Software Instructional Landscape: What's Hot and What Are Not

The coding course landscape in 2026 promises to be a dynamic blend of established staples and emergent opportunities. While foundational concepts in information technology and application development remain critical, the real buzz is centered around areas like generative AI – focusing on instruction engineering and responsible AI adoption. Cloud-native development, particularly utilizing compute architectures, will be extremely sought after. Conversely, outdated “bootcamp”-style courses emphasizing very specific, narrow platforms might see a decrease in popularity; the market favors more comprehensive skills that enable adaptability. Cybersecurity remains critical, but expect a significant push toward specialized areas like distributed ledger security and IoT device protection. Finally, low-code development platforms will continue their rise, though the focus will be on enabling developers to build complex solutions, not replacing them entirely.
